Abstract

The Drell-Yan differential cross section is measured in pp collisions at √ s = 7TeV, from a data sample collected with the CMS detector at the LHC, corresponding to an integrated luminosity of 36 pb-1. The cross section measurement, normalized to the measured cross section in the Z region, is reported for both the dimuon and dielectron channels in the dilepton invariant mass range 15{600 GeV. The normalized cross section values are quoted both in the full phase space and within the detector acceptance. The effect of final state radiation is also identified. The results are found to agree with theoretical predictions. Copyright CERN.
